Read MoreDowntown Revitalization – Cleveland
Like many Rust Belt cities plagued by disinvestment and flight from the city, there weren’t any family-friendly restaurants, boutique shops, cultural districts or
gathering places. Today, downtown Cleveland is home to hip eateries, a thriving arts district, a restored public park and new offices and residences for the city’s growing population.

Read MoreOil Spills and the Environment: Causes & Effects
Oil spills have a great effect on the ecosystems, oceans, rivers, lakes, and streams around a large area. You might remember the effects the Exxon-Valdez spill had on Alaska in the 80’s, and more recently the BP Gulf of Mexico Spill in 2010. The U.S. Department of Energy estimates that 1.3 million gallons of petroleum are spilled into U.S. waters each year.
